Clinical monograph: Octreotide

BNF-referenced

Octreotide is a synthetic analog of somatostatin, a hormone that inhibits the secretion of several other hormones and reduces gastrointestinal motility. It is primarily used in the treatment of acromegaly, carcinoid tumors, and VIPomas. By mimicking somatostatin, octreotide effectively decreases growth hormone levels and alleviates symptoms associated with hormone-secreting tumors.

Indications

  • Acromegaly
  • Gastroenteropancreatic neuroendocrine tumors (GEP-NETs)
  • Carcinoid syndrome
  • VIPoma

Dosage

Children: Refer to the BNF for Children for specific pediatric dosing guidelines.

Adults: Initially 50 micrograms 1–2 times a day, adjusted according to response; increased to 200 micrograms 3 times a day if necessary. Maintenance doses are variable. In carcinoid tumors, treatment should be discontinued after one week if no effect is observed.

Mechanism of action

Octreotide binds to somatostatin receptors coupled to phospholipase C through G proteins, leading to smooth muscle contraction in blood vessels. It stimulates phospholipase C, producing inositol triphosphate, which inhibits growth hormone production. Additionally, it suppresses luteinizing hormone (LH) and reduces splanchnic blood flow, inhibiting various gastrointestinal hormones that contribute to symptoms of carcinoid and VIPoma tumors.

Pharmacodynamics

Octreotide mimics somatostatin, demonstrating activity against growth hormone and glucagon, thus addressing tissue growth and insulin regulation issues in acromegaly. It also alleviates flushing and diarrhea from gastrointestinal tumors by decreasing splanchnic blood flow and inhibiting gastrointestinal hormones. However, it may reduce gallbladder contractility and thyroid-stimulating hormone (TSH) levels, and can lead to decreased vitamin B12 levels, necessitating monitoring.

Pharmacokinetics

Octreotide is administered via subcutaneous or intravenous injection and is absorbed adequately. It has a half-life of approximately 1.5 to 2 hours but may have prolonged effects due to receptor interactions. The drug is primarily metabolized in the liver, and its elimination is via the kidneys. Monitoring of liver function and renal parameters is advised during therapy.

Precautions

  • Monitor for signs of tumor expansion
  • Caution in patients with diabetes mellitus as changes in antidiabetic requirements may occur
  • Monitor blood glucose levels during treatment initiation and dose adjustments
  • Monitor vitamin B12 levels due to potential deficiency
  • Use with caution during pregnancy and breastfeeding

Pregnancy

Manufacturer advises use only if potential benefit outweighs risk.

Breast-feeding

Manufacturer advises avoiding use; no data available.

Storage

Store in a refrigerator (2-8°C). Protect from light.

Molecular reference: Octreotide

PubChem CID 448601

Molecular formula: C49H66N10O10S2

Mechanism of action

Octreotide binds to somatostatin receptors coupled to phospholipase C through G proteins and leads to smooth muscle contraction in the blood vessels. Downstream effects that stimulate phospholipase C, the production of 1, 4,5-inositol triphosphate, and action on the L-type calcium channels lead to the inhibition of growth hormone, treating the various growth-hormone and metabolic effects of acromegaly. Octreotide's suppression of luteinizing hormone (LH), reduction in splanchnic blood flow, and inhibition of serotonin, gastrin, vasoactive intestinal peptide, secretin, motilin, and pancreatic polypeptide provide relief for the gastrointestinal and flushing symptoms of carcinoid and/or VIPoma tumors.

Pharmacodynamics

Octreotide mimics the naturally occurring hormone known as somatostatin. Like somatostatin, it demonstrates activity against growth hormone and glucagon, treating the disordered tissue growth and insulin regulation in patients with acromegaly. In addition, octreotide relieves the flushing and diarrhea associated with gastrointestinal tumors by reducing splanchnic blood flow and various gastrointestinal hormones associated with diarrhea. Product labeling warns that octreotide may reduce gallbladder contractility, bile secretion, and the release of thyroid-stimulating hormone (TSH) in healthy volunteers. In addition, reports of decreased vitamin B12 in patients treated with octreotide have been made. Ensure to monitor vitamin B12 levels in patients taking octreotide.
